hmmm.. what about this theory? I think most astronomers agree that the sun, along with the entire solar system, revolves around the galactic center, while the galaxies themselves are moving. I don't know if these movements have been modeled or hypothesized, or if we are even able to do so. In any case, this theory would not change the fact that the earth rotating on its axis is the best explanation for the alternation of night and day (along with various other proofs that exist). We hold the sun's position constant in our basic models of the solar system because it makes it easier to focus on the movements of earth and the other planets. |
